Course Details

• Understanding Cyberbullying: Definitions and Examples
• The Impact of Cyberbullying on Students
• Recognizing Cyberbullying: Warning Signs and Indicators
• Creating a Positive School Climate to Prevent Cyberbullying
• Developing Effective Cyberbullying Policies for Schools
• Implementing Cyberbullying Prevention Programs
• Cyberbullying Laws and Legal Considerations for Educators
• Digital Citizenship: Teaching Responsible Online Behavior
• Responding to Cyberbullying Incidents: Strategies for Educators
• Supporting Victims of Cyberbullying: Best Practices for Schools
